Broderie fabrics (broderie anglaise) are characterized by decorative openwork patterns bordered with embroidery. These fabrics are often made of natural fibers, such as cotton or linen, which contributes to their light and breathable properties. In addition to summer dresses, blouses, shorts, and camisoles, these fabrics are also excellent for making luxury bedding in a classic style, blankets, or canopies for a cradle. Broderie provides a playful and elegant look that takes any creation to the next level.

Wash and iron the fabric before use to prevent shrinkage. This ensures that your embroidery does not distort after washing.
Finish the seams neatly with a narrow zig-zag stitch or overlock stitch when working with broderie fabrics. This prevents fraying and gives the seams extra strength, making your embroidered work look professional and last longer.
When sewing broderie fabrics, use a sharp needle, such as a universal needle, size 70/10 or 80/12. These needles are thin enough to glide through the delicate fabric without causing damage to the embroidery work.
For most broderie fabrics, a 40-degree washing machine cycle is suitable. However, the fabric will last longer if it is washed by hand or on a delicate cycle. For making bedding, wash everything first and put it in the dryer; that way, your duvet can go into the dryer afterward as well. Otherwise, for this beautiful embroidered fabric, it is better to avoid the dryer. Ironing is possible. If necessary, iron the fabric at a low temperature on the reverse side of the fabric to protect the embroidery.
